1. Install "mod_ldap.x86_64" package
In this section, we are going to explain the necessary steps to install mod_ldap.x86_64 on CentOS Stream 8
$
sudo dnf update
Copied
$
sudo dnf install
mod_ldap.x86_64
Copied
2. Uninstall "mod_ldap.x86_64" package
This guide let you learn how to uninstall mod_ldap.x86_64 on CentOS Stream 8:
$
sudo dnf remove
mod_ldap.x86_64
Copied
$
sudo dnf autoremove
Copied
3. Information about the mod_ldap.x86_64 package on CentOS Stream 8
Last metadata expiration check: 6:38:48 ago on Sun Feb 25 03:03:59 2024.
Available Packages
Name : mod_ldap
Version : 2.4.37
Release : 62.module_el8+657+88b2113f
Architecture : x86_64
Size : 89 k
Source : httpd-2.4.37-62.module_el8+657+88b2113f.src.rpm
Repository : appstream
Summary : LDAP authentication modules for the Apache HTTP Server
URL : https://httpd.apache.org/
License : ASL 2.0
Description : The mod_ldap and mod_authnz_ldap modules add support for LDAP
: authentication to the Apache HTTP Server.
